Watkins → Richarlison

Replacement analysis by price, form and transfer momentum.

Moving from Watkins to Richarlison saves £2.2m in budget and loses 37 total points on the season. Richarlison currently sits at 7.9% ownership compared to Watkins's 13.2%, meaning the swap could serve as a differential move.

In recent gameweeks, Richarlison averages a form rating of 5.5 compared to Watkins's 6.8, so the outgoing player actually has stronger recent returns — consider whether fixtures justify the move. Net transfer activity this gameweek shows Richarlison at 214,489 net vs Watkins at -25,552 net, reflecting the current market sentiment around both assets.
